Boca Raton, Florida- “American Made Chic” will set out April 30,2012 to change
the views of Americans and shed light on all things American. Three incredibly
talented, smart, chic American business women, will travel across the country in
a red, white and blue motorhome creating high impact events and awareness for
jobs, manufacturing and products Made in the America.
American Made Chic will be filming “out takes” and taking photographs for our
live streaming interactive blog. We will be showing the beauty and history of
our amazing country while weaving in stories highlighting exemplary
manufactures, producing products right here in the U.S.A. Social Media has
created a way for fans, and followers to interact in real time, joining us in
conversations, real time contests and being a part of the summer fun allowing
everyone to join us on the road this summer creating a 3-D fan experience while
giving hope to Americans.
